Transport yourself to the heart of Mediterranean comfort with Tas Kebap, a savory Greek stew brimming with tender beef or lamb and aromatic spices. This hearty dish combines succulent, slow-cooked meat with a luscious tomato-based sauce infused with cinnamon, allspice, and a hint of dry red wine for depth. The addition of bay leaves and a sprinkle of sugar enhances the flavorful complexity, while fresh parsley provides a vibrant finishing touch. Perfect for cozy family dinners, this stew is traditionally served over fluffy rice, creamy mashed potatoes, or paired with crusty bread to soak up every drop of its rich sauce. With minimal prep and a rewardingly slow simmer, Tas Kebap is a quintessential comfort food that highlights the bold and warming flavors of Greek cuisine. 🥘 Ingredients

15 items
  • 900 grams beef or lamb (cubed)
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 large yellow onion (finely chopped)
  • 3 cloves garlic cloves (minced)
  • 600 grams ripe tomatoes (grated or finely chopped)
  • 1 tablespoon tomato paste
  • 500 ml beef or chicken stock
  • 120 ml dry red wine (optional)
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 0.25 teaspoon ground allspice
  • 1 teaspoon s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 0.5 teaspoon black pepper
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ley (chopped)

📝 Instructions

10 steps
1

Heat the olive oil in a large, heavy-bottomed pot or Dutch oven over medium-high heat.

2

Add the cubed beef or lamb in batches, searing on all sides until browned. Remove the meat from the pot and set aside.

3

Lower the heat to medium, add the chopped onion, and sauté until softened and translucent, about 5 minutes.

4

Stir in the minced garlic and cook for another minute, until fragrant.

5

Add the grated or chopped tomatoes, tomato paste, and sugar to the pot. Stir well to combine.

6

Return the browned meat to the pot and pour in the stock and red wine (if using). Stir to make sure everything is well-mixed.

7

Add the bay leaves, ground cinnamon, ground allspice, salt, and black pepper. Bring the mixture to a simmer.

8

Cover the pot, reduce the heat to low, and let the stew simmer gently for about 2 hours, stirring occasionally, until the meat is tender and the sauce has thickened.

9

Remove the bay leaves before serving.

10

Garnish with freshly chopped parsley and serve the Tas Kebap warm with rice, mashed potatoes, or crusty bread.
